Lidiard Surname Meaning

From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history

(English) belonging to Liddiard (Wilts), the Anglo-Saxon Lidgeard; Liddiard or Lydeard (Soms.), the Anglo-Saxon Lidegerd [the second element is Old English geard, en­closure, yard: the first may be for the pers. name Lida (‘sailor’)-hardly Old English hlid, cover, roof]

Surnames of the United Kingdom (1912) by Henry Harrison

The two parishes of Liddiard are in Wiltshire.

Patronymica Britannica (1860) by Mark Antony Lower

From Lydiard; a location name in Wiltshire.

British Family Names: Their Origin and Meaning (1903) by Henry Barber

How Common Is The Last Name Lidiard? popularity and diffusion

This last name is the 1,649,806th most frequently used surname throughout the world, borne by around 1 in 60,227,652 people. This last name is primarily found in Europe, where 73 percent of Lidiard are found; 73 percent are found in Northern Europe and 73 percent are found in British Isles.

This surname is most frequent in England, where it is borne by 86 people, or 1 in 647,884. In England Lidiard is most frequent in: Devon, where 17 percent live, Kent, where 14 percent live and Gloucestershire, where 13 percent live. Excluding England Lidiard is found in 6 countries. It also occurs in New Zealand, where 9 percent live and Australia, where 8 percent live.

Lidiard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The prevalency of Lidiard has changed through the years. In England the number of people who held the Lidiard surname fell 20 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in The United States it fell 67 percent between 1880 and 2014.
